What is SQL Server cumulative update?
A cumulative update is a rollup of several hotfixes, and has been tested as a group.

Do SQL Server cumulative updates include security updates?
With SQL Server 2019, Microsoft doesn't release "Security Updates". All you get are CU's or GDR's and both of these are cumulative update which includes all previous patches. You just don't want to do both CU's AND GDR's it is an either-or situation.29-May-2022
